Heranba Industries receives consent to establish manufacturing plant

The company announced on Monday that it has received the consent to establish (CTE) manufacturing of pesticides, intermediates, fungicides, herbicides & insecticides from Gujarat Pollution Control Board (GPCB).  

The company has received the necessary permission to expand its manufacturing facilities for the said products at its plot located in Saykha Industrial Estate, Bharuch. Heranba Industries has around 34,000 square metre of land parcel available at Saykha, which it would be using to manufacture the products.   

The company has already received the environmental clearance from the Ministry of Environment, Forest & Climate Change (MoEFCC) Government of India for setting up a unit with a capacity of 10,680 TPA at its site.   

Heranba is one of the leading agrochemical companies in India. The company focusses on improving crop productivity and public health. It manufactures synthetic pyrethroids as well as its intermediates in India. With four manufacturing facilities across India and around 650 employees, it has a wide network of businesses in India and abroad.   

On Monday, the shares of the company declined 3.31 per cent and closed at a price of Rs 625.00.
